Answer:

42.5°

Step-by-step explanation:

Reference angle = θ

Side opposite to θ = 2.7

Hypotenuse = 4

Applying trigonometric ratio, we have:

[tex] sin (\theta) = \frac{opp}{hyp} = \frac{2.7}{4} [/tex]

[tex] sin (\theta) = 0.675 [/tex]

[tex] \theta = sin^{-1}(0.675) [/tex]

[tex] \theta = 42.4541502 [/tex]

θ = 42.5° (nearest tenth)
